Bruno Mars had to temporarily stop his gig in Glasgow after the stage lights caught fire.

The singer was performing in front of thousands of fans at Glasgow Green when a firework struck one of the lights on Tuesday night.

His gig was temporarily stopped but the performer came back out to entertain his fans, singing "we burned the stage down in Glasgow".

A spokesman for the organisers, DF Concerts, said: "During the Bruno Mars show, there was an incident involving one of the stage lights meaning the show was stopped temporarily.

"Thanks to the quick thinking of our stage team who assessed the situation, this incident was quickly responded to, allowing the show to continue safely."
